What is FCC Certification?

FCC certification is a mandatory authorization process governed by the Federal Communications Commission, designed to ensure that electronic and radio frequency (RF) emitting devices comply with U.S. electromagnetic interference (EMI) and safety standards.

The main goal is to prevent devices from emitting RF signals that could interfere with other devices or critical communication systems such as aviation, military, or emergency services.

Who Needs FCC Certification?

Any company or individual that manufactures, imports, or sells electronic devices that emit radio frequencies in the U.S. must comply with FCC regulations. This includes:

  • Smartphones, tablets, and laptops

  • Wireless routers and Bluetooth devices

  • IoT gadgets

  • RFID systems

  • Industrial automation devices

  • Drones and remote controls

  • Smart home products

Even non-intentional RF emitters, such as digital cameras and power supplies, may need to be tested under FCC rules.


Types of FCC Authorization

There are three main types of FCC compliance pathways:

1. Supplier’s Declaration of Conformity (SDoC)

Used for low-risk, unintentional radiators like digital devices and power adapters. Manufacturers perform testing themselves or through accredited labs and retain records.

2. Certification

This is the most rigorous process, typically for intentional radiators like Bluetooth or Wi-Fi devices. It requires testing at an FCC-recognized lab and submission of reports to a Telecommunication Certification Body (TCB) for approval.

3. Verification (Obsolete as of 2017)

This was merged with SDoC to streamline processes.


The FCC Certification Process

Here is a step-by-step breakdown of the FCC certification process:

Step 1: Product Classification

Determine whether your product is an intentional radiator, unintentional radiator, or exempt. This defines your required compliance path.

Step 2: Testing

Send the product to an FCC-accredited testing laboratory to assess compliance with relevant FCC Part Rules (such as Part 15 for wireless devices).

Step 3: Documentation

Compile test results, product specifications, schematics, user manuals, and RF exposure assessments (if applicable).

Step 4: Certification Submission

Submit your data to a Telecommunication Certification Body (TCB). If approved, the TCB will issue a Grant of Equipment Authorization.

Step 5: Labeling and Identification

Label your product with the appropriate FCC ID, include it in the user manual, and ensure all packaging materials comply with FCC rules.


FCC Labeling Requirements

Products that pass certification must include:

  • FCC ID Number (e.g., FCC ID: 2ABCD-XYZ123)

  • Compliance Statement: “This device complies with part 15 of the FCC Rules…”

  • Proper placement and legibility on the product casing or user manual


Key FCC Rules and Parts

Here are some common FCC regulation parts relevant to wireless and electronic devices:

  • Part 15: Radio Frequency Devices (most common)

  • Part 18: Industrial, Scientific, and Medical Equipment

  • Part 22/24/27: Cellular Communication Devices

  • Part 68: Telecommunications Terminal Equipment

Understanding the applicable part is essential for successful testing and documentation.


Penalties for Non-Compliance

Selling non-compliant devices in the U.S. can result in:

  • Product recalls

  • Fines (up to $150,000 per violation)

  • Legal action and brand damage

  • Confiscation of equipment by customs or the FCC

Therefore, skipping certification is a significant risk to your business.


Tips for Successful FCC Certification

  1. Work with Accredited Labs: Always test with FCC-recognized facilities.

  2. Prepare Accurate Documentation: Incomplete or inaccurate data can delay or void your certification.

  3. Use Pre-certified Modules: If your device integrates a pre-certified wireless module, your process may be simpler.

  4. Engage Early: Involve regulatory consultants during the product design phase to avoid costly redesigns.

  5. Stay Updated: FCC rules can evolve. Monitor the FCC website or work with regulatory experts.
